VANCOUVER, May 27 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- San Telmo Energy Ltd. (OTCBB: STUOF; TSX-V: STU) is pleased to announce the appointment of Stan Herdman as Chief Financial Officer. The appointment is effective immediately.
Mr. Herdman has 25 years experience as a Chartered Accountant, having held senior positions in a public accounting firm and in the oil and gas industry. His background includes work with PanCanadian Petroleum Limited (EnCana), a major Canadian public oil and gas company, where he was manager of the financial and general accounting department. During this time he directed and managed the preparation of financial reports for management, shareholders and regulatory bodies.
Mr. Herdman graduated from the University of Calgary in 1967 with a B.Sc. in Psychology. He obtained his Chartered Accountants designation in 1973 while working with KPMG. During his last five years with KPMG, Mr. Herdman supervised the firm's small business practice, providing accounting services and tax and business management advice.
"We are pleased to have attracted someone of Stan Herdman's caliber and experience to help take San Telmo to the next level," said Brian Bass, President and Chief Executive Officer of San Telmo Energy. "Stan has a proven track record in financial management and strategic planning, which makes him a valuable addition to our executive management team as we implement plans for growth and maximize value for the company and its shareholders."
William E. Schmidt, who has served as Chief Financial Officer for San Telmo on an interim basis, has stepped down. Mr. Schmidt remains a valued and active member of the Board of Directors.
